Off the Grid at -30

We really wanted some chickens and debated on whether to build a coop or drag one of the old sheds over from the old farm house site to use. Of course building one would probably be a great idea but having to go to town to find the lumber when we already had some good sheds we could use just seemed a wast of time and resources. The only problem we weren't too sure about was if the chickens would be able to handle the cold. We had just been through one of the coldest winters I had ever experienced and I was worried that maybe it was too cold up here for anything to survive without heat in the winter. But how did our ancestors do it? They lived here in log huts with mud chinking and they survived along with all their stock. I remember way back when I was little how my mother who lived off the grid without power for many years while I was growing up would order new spring chicks and they would come in the mail. We would pick them up from the post office all peeping and soft. They would spend the first week or so on the open door of the  wood cook stove and then slowly be moved to cooler spots until ready to go outside. All we could really do was try it and see what happened. There was no way we would be able to put a heat lamp in the chicken coop, living off the grid means you don't have enough power for heat lamps. So we might have to do just like they did in "the olden days" in order to keep them warm. The first step of course was getting a coop ready, then we could decide on which breed of chickens would be most suited to this area. We finally choose the round, flat topped gain bin as it was in very good shape. Put in a door and a fence and there you have it! A coop ready and waiting for chickens. That wasn't so bad. Of course later on we would put a finish on it and a small door for the chickens but at least we had a start. Now where was I going to get my chickens from?

Assuming you are ranging your birds in a huge area and also the pop hole doorway allows enough for the type you maintain, then the primary demands of housing boil down to three factors which will specify the variety of birds your house will certainly hold; perches, nest boxes and air flow. The majority of types of chicken will perch when they visit roost at night, this perch must ideally be 5-8cm vast with smoothed off sides so the foot rests comfortably on it. The perch should be more than the nest box entry as chickens will certainly also normally try to find the acme to perch. A perch less than that will certainly have the birds roosting in the nest box overnight (which is by the way when they produce one of the most poo) leading to stained eggs the list below day. They should not nonetheless be so high off the floor of your home that leg injuries might occur when the bird gets down in the morning. Chickens need regarding 20cm of perch each (in little breeds this is certainly less), plus if more than one perch is installed in your home they need to be greater than 30cm apart. They will hunker up with their next-door neighbors however are not that crazy about roosting with a beak in the bloomers of the bird in front. Ideally your house needs to have a least one nest box for each three birds as well as these should be off the ground as well as in the darkest location of the house. Your home ought to have sufficient air flow: without it then condensation will develop every night, even in the coldest of weather. Realize, ventilation works on the concept of warm air leaving with a high void drawing cooler air in from a reduced void - it's not a set of holes on contrary wall surfaces of the house as well as at the exact same degree, this is exactly what's referred to as a draft.
